These roles are the engine room of the Portfolio/s. Supporting a key Senior Management Group member (or members), the role performs a range of administrative, planning, reporting, recruitment and project tasks that are required for the Portfolios to operate in a compliant, efficient and effective way and positively contribute to the work of the Gallery and its culture.
This position is an ongoing full-time role with the National Gallery. Candidates will gain from the experience:
- Exposure to senior leaders
- Engagement with the rich diversity of teams and functions across both Portfolios
- Insight into the strategic and operational context of the National Gallery
- Insight into the obligations of the National Gallery, as a Corporate Commonwealth Entity (CCE)
- A close working relationship with other team members in like roles.
The key duties of the position include:
In accordance with the APS 5 work level standards, you will:
- Provide professional support to an SMG member/s and their Portfolio/s teams through:
- Coordination of Portfolio papers and reports for internal and external stakeholders
- Coordination of Portfolio deliverables against Action Plans
- Managing travel arrangements for the Portfolios
- Supporting Portfolio communication, engagement and culture activities
- Supporting recruitment, onboarding and induction actions for the Portfolios
- Secretariat support (as required)
- Liaise with the SMG member/s on issues relating to the delivery of special projects and administration of the two portfolios.
- Build strong working relationships and rapport with key stakeholders and represent the National Gallery with professionalism and integrity.
- Develop and deliver highly efficient processes in support of the objectives, priorities and deadlines of the SMG member/s and Portfolios, applying initiative and problem-solving skills.
- Exercise sound professional judgement and use a common-sense approach when dealing with issues, problems, confidential and sensitive matters, ensuring diplomacy and discretion.
- Work closely with your colleagues or to ensure a coordinated approach to supporting the Senior Management Group as a whole.
- Provide other high-level executive support and duties as required.

Getting to know the National Gallery of Australia
The National Gallery is one of Australia's leading visual arts institutions. The National Gallery is based in Canberra and is a vital part of the Australian cultural landscape. Our Purpose is to collect, preserve, promote and share the national collection of art. The Vision of the National Gallery is to be the international reference point for art in Australia, inspiring all people to explore, experience and learn. Our Values include Boldness, Integrity, Respect, and Excellence.
